Output 5096b127466b517a9259285618d6544290c2679204d5fa119d3f78f68c1fc8f9:6

value
80154209
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8bf7c10fe58aebd3430689ee60981f01d12f9dbc OP_EQUALVERIFY OP_CHECKSIG
address
1Dm5ivcw13btqBAccWt1KdnCkn7JJAJ3c7
transaction
5096b127466b517a9259285618d6544290c2679204d5fa119d3f78f68c1fc8f9
spent
true